
在Excel中调整身份证的方法包括:格式设置、数据验证、分列处理、VLOOKUP匹配。以下将详细介绍其中的格式设置。
格式设置:在Excel中,身份证号码常会被误识别为数字,导致其显示不全或变成科学计数法。为解决这一问题,可以将单元格格式设置为文本格式,这样可以确保身份证号码完整显示。
一、格式设置
在Excel中,身份证号码通常是由18位数字组成的,对于较长的数字,Excel有时会将其自动转换为科学计数法或截断显示。通过调整单元格格式,可以避免这种情况。
-
将单元格格式设置为文本
- 选中包含身份证号码的单元格或列。
- 右键点击并选择“设置单元格格式”。
- 在弹出的对话框中,选择“数字”选项卡,然后选择“文本”。
- 点击“确定”完成设置。
- 这样设置后,输入的身份证号码将按照文本显示,不会被转换或截断。
-
在输入数据前添加单引号
- 在输入身份证号码时,可以在号码前添加一个单引号('),例如:'123456789012345678。
- 这样Excel会自动将其识别为文本格式,不会进行任何自动转换或截断。
二、数据验证
数据验证可以确保输入的身份证号码符合一定的规则,例如长度为18位,且只包含数字和字母。
-
设置数据验证规则
- 选中需要进行数据验证的单元格或列。
- 点击“数据”选项卡中的“数据验证”。
- 在“设置”选项卡中,选择“自定义”。
- 在“公式”栏中输入以下公式:
=AND(LEN(A1)=18, ISNUMBER(VALUE(MID(A1,1,17)&"0"))) - 这个公式会验证身份证号码是否为18位,并且前17位为数字,最后一位可以是数字或字母。
- 点击“确定”完成设置。
-
设置输入提示和错误警告
- 在“数据验证”对话框中,切换到“输入信息”选项卡。
- 输入标题和输入信息提示用户正确输入身份证号码。
- 切换到“错误警告”选项卡,设置错误警告信息,提示用户输入错误时的提醒。
三、分列处理
有时候,身份证号码可能会包含在一个字符串中,或者需要将多个字段合并成一个身份证号码。通过分列处理,可以将这些数据拆分或合并。
-
使用文本分列功能
- 选中需要分列的单元格或列。
- 点击“数据”选项卡中的“分列”。
- 在弹出的对话框中,选择“分隔符”或“固定宽度”,根据实际情况进行选择。
- 按照向导完成分列操作,将数据拆分成不同的列。
-
合并单元格数据
- 使用Excel中的“CONCATENATE”函数或“&”符号,可以将多个单元格的数据合并成一个。
- 例如:
=CONCATENATE(A1, B1, C1)或=A1 & B1 & C1,可以将A1、B1、C1三个单元格的内容合并成一个身份证号码。
四、VLOOKUP匹配
在处理身份证号码时,可能需要通过身份证号码在其他表格中查找相关信息。使用VLOOKUP函数可以实现这一功能。
-
使用VLOOKUP函数
- 在目标单元格中输入VLOOKUP函数,例如:
=VLOOKUP(A1, Sheet2!A:B, 2, FALSE)。 - 这个公式将在Sheet2中查找与A1单元格匹配的身份证号码,并返回第二列的对应值。
- 通过这种方式,可以快速查找和匹配身份证号码相关的信息。
- 在目标单元格中输入VLOOKUP函数,例如:
-
确保数据的一致性
- 在使用VLOOKUP函数时,确保数据的一致性非常重要。
- 身份证号码应当是唯一且格式一致的,避免因为格式问题导致的匹配错误。
通过以上方法,可以有效地在Excel中调整和处理身份证号码数据,确保数据的准确性和完整性。
相关问答FAQs:
1. 为什么我在Excel中无法正确显示身份证号码?
在Excel中,身份证号码可能会被自动转换为科学计数法或者被截断,导致显示不正确。这是因为Excel默认将长数字格式转换为科学计数法,或者将数字识别为纯数字而截断前导零。这可能会导致身份证号码丢失信息或无法正确识别。
2. 如何在Excel中正确显示身份证号码?
要在Excel中正确显示身份证号码,可以按照以下步骤操作:
- 将身份证号码列的格式设置为文本格式,以避免自动转换为科学计数法。
- 在身份证号码前加上单引号('),以确保前导零不会被截断。
- 如果需要进行计算或其他处理,可以使用文本函数(如TEXT函数)将身份证号码转换为文本格式,并保持原样显示。
3. 如何批量调整Excel中的身份证号码格式?
如果需要批量调整Excel中的身份证号码格式,可以按照以下步骤操作:
- 选中包含身份证号码的列或区域。
- 右键单击选中的列或区域,并选择“格式单元格”。
- 在“数字”选项卡中,选择“文本”格式,然后点击“确定”。
- 如果身份证号码已经被转换为科学计数法,可以使用查找和替换功能将科学计数法转换为文本格式。在查找框中输入"E+",替换为"'"(包括引号),然后点击“全部替换”。这样就可以将所有科学计数法转换为文本格式,确保身份证号码正确显示。
文章包含AI辅助创作,作者:Edit2,如若转载,请注明出处:https://docs.pingcode.com/baike/4610915